Stopping Jobs

You can use the Job Booking transaction to stop jobs for employees and machines. The time the employee spends working on the job is recorded and attributed to the job in your ERP system. You can stop these job types:

You must have the Time Track module implemented to use the Job Booking transaction. If you do not have the Time Track module implemented, use the Labor Reporting transaction to stop jobs. See Stopping Jobs Using Warehouse Mobility for instructions on using the Labor Reporting transaction.
